The Great Deku Tree often refers to them as his children. This is a very similar relationship to that of which the old Great Deku Tree had with the Kokiri in ''[[The Legend of Zelda: Ocarina of Time|Ocarina of Time]]''. It is notable that now the Koroks are allowed to leave the Forest Haven, whereas they were never to leave the [[Kokiri Forest]] in their humanoid form.
